Picking the Perfect Location for Data Center Leasing
When selecting a site for data center rental, organizations must consider several key factors that can impact efficiency and overall costs. Physical location greatly influences network latency and site accessibility, so closeness to key markets is essential. In addition, organizations should examine the surrounding climate, as humidity and temperature can impact cooling requirements and energy consumption.
The availability of dependable systems, including transit systems and fiber optic connectivity, is essential for maintaining uninterrupted operations. Moreover, regulatory aspects, such as zoning regulations and environmental regulations, can affect the viability of a site.
Organizations should also assess the risk of natural disasters, such as earthquakes or floods, which may pose threats to data integrity. At its core, a well-chosen location not only reduces operational challenges but also improves performance, confirming that the data center complements business objectives and development initiatives.
Analyzing Power and Connectivity Solutions for Your Data Center Infrastructure
Selecting an ideal location for a data center sets the stage for examining power and connectivity infrastructure, both of which are foundational to operational success. Technology firms must focus on dependable power supplies to ensure minimal disruption. This requires assessing the presence of redundancy solutions, like uninterruptible power supplies (UPS) and standby generators, which can safeguard against outages.
Network connectivity choices are equally critical. Companies should evaluate the availability of multiple internet service providers to enhance bandwidth and minimize latency. This ensures strong network performance, which is vital for data transfer and operational effectiveness. Furthermore, closeness to fiber optic networks can significantly affect connection speeds.
Fundamentally, a detailed evaluation of power and connectivity options will equip tech companies to reach well-informed conclusions, maximizing both performance and reliability in their data center infrastructure.

Physical Safety Protocols
Maintaining strong physical security protocols is critical for organizations that lease data center facilities. These safeguards shield sensitive information and infrastructure from unauthorized access, theft, and potential catastrophes. Key components include access control systems, which control entry to credentialed individuals through biometric authentication or key cards. CCTV systems and monitoring solutions provide uninterrupted observation of the facility, while trained security staff can address any incidents swiftly. Moreover, structural barriers including fences and fortified walls help prevent intrusion. Businesses must also consider the geographic placement of the data center, verifying it is positioned well away from regions susceptible to natural disasters. Adherence to industry guidelines and regulations strengthens overall security, offering reassurance to technology firms that rely on external facilities for their data.
Data Encryption Protocols
Data encryption standards play a critical role in safeguarding sensitive information within data centers. These frameworks maintain data integrity whether stored or being transferred, protecting it from unauthorized access and breaches. Well-established encryption protocols like AES (Advanced Encryption Standard) and RSA (Rivest-Shamir-Adleman) offer comprehensive frameworks for data encryption. Adopting these protocols reduces vulnerabilities linked to data theft and strengthens the overall security framework. Furthermore, companies should prioritize key management procedures, ensuring that encryption keys are safely maintained and controlled. Routine assessments and revisions of encryption techniques are necessary to counter evolving threats and security gaps. By following proven encryption standards, tech organizations can enhance their data security measures and foster client confidence in their data protection capabilities.
Requirements for Regulatory Compliance
Managing regulatory obligations is essential for companies running data centers. Following regulations such as GDPR, HIPAA, and PCI DSS guarantees that data is handled securely and safeguards sensitive information. Businesses must carry out regular audits and implement robust security measures to fulfill these standards. Failing to adhere can cause significant penalties and reputational harm. Additionally, organizations should remain aware of updates in regulations and industry best practices to adapt their strategies accordingly. Partnering with experienced data center providers can help meet these regulations, as many provide integrated compliance tools. Ultimately, a proactive approach to regulatory compliance not only secures data but also strengthens customer trust and confidence in the company's dedication to security.

Understanding Cost Structures
Renting data center space entails a multifaceted relationship of costs and contractual terms that can substantially influence an organization's budget. Primary financial elements encompass core rental rates, utility costs, facility fees, and ancillary services like climate control and security measures. Companies should additionally evaluate changing costs that vary depending on operational demands, and the possibility of cost growth connected to market fluctuations or inflationary pressures. Comprehending these monetary factors is essential for reliable cost estimation and financial planning. Moreover, leasing arrangements commonly incorporate clauses addressing liability, insurance, and termination clauses, which can additionally influence total costs. A thorough analysis of both direct and indirect costs is essential for technology organizations to reach sound conclusions that correspond with their business and fiscal priorities.
Lease Term Flexibility
While many organizations prioritize cost efficiency in data center leasing, the flexibility of lease duration can greatly influence their overall strategy. Technology companies frequently encounter rapid shifts in demand driven by market fluctuations or technological advancements. Consequently, choosing shorter lease terms can offer the flexibility required to respond to these changes without taking on long-term commitments. In contrast, longer leases can present cost savings and stability, drawing in companies with consistent and predictable growth paths. Furthermore, organizations should evaluate renewal options, as they can offer additional flexibility in modifying space to meet future requirements. At the core, analyzing lease duration flexibility is vital for harmonizing data center strategies with business objectives, ensuring that organizations remain agile and competitive in a rapidly changing environment.
Hidden Fees Awareness
How can organizations effectively manage the often-overlooked costs associated with data center rental agreements? Hidden fees can greatly inflate the complete cost of securing space, necessitating that organizations carry out detailed investigations. These fees may include charges for utilities, maintenance, security, and bandwidth, frequently hidden within contract documents. A detailed review of each cost item is vital; businesses should demand clarity in fee breakdowns and resolve any unclear provisions. Additionally, negotiating lease terms can mitigate unexpected charges, ensuring that all parties have a clear understanding of financial obligations. By being vigilant and proactive, tech companies can better navigate the complexities of data center leasing and avoid surprises that could impact their bottom line.

Colocation vs. Dedicated Data Center Solutions: A Comparison for Your Needs
Choosing the most suitable data center solution is critical for companies navigating the intricacies of modern technology. Colocation and purpose-built data center options each offer unique benefits designed for different organizational needs. Colocation allows companies to rent space within a common facility, facilitating the distribution of infrastructure and resource expenses. This approach proves highly valuable for companies pursuing scalable growth without significant upfront investment.
On the other hand, exclusive data center services offer exclusive access to a facility, featuring improved security measures and tailored configurations. This solution is particularly valuable for companies with specific compliance requirements or those needing tailored performance metrics.
In the end, the decision depends on factors such as budget, security needs, and growth potential. Organizations must weigh the adaptability and affordability of colocation in relation to the oversight and protection provided by dedicated solutions. A thorough assessment of business needs will lead organizations toward the most appropriate data center solution.

What Is the Typical Timeframe for Setting up a Leased Data Center?
Typically, setting up a leased data center takes anywhere from three to six months. This duration covers planning, setup, and configuration steps, affected by how complex the requirements are and how prepared the infrastructure and resources are.
What Are the Typical Mistakes When Leasing Data Center Space?
Frequent mistakes in leasing data center space include poor due diligence, neglecting scalability requirements, neglecting to evaluate power and cooling needs, ignoring contract terms, and neglecting geographical risk factors that could affect business operations.
Am I Able to Tour the Facility Before Committing to a Lease?
Absolutely, prospective tenants can usually visit the facility before finalizing a lease agreement. This allows them to review overall suitability, infrastructure, and security measures, helping them make informed decisions regarding their expectations and data center space requirements.
